Understanding Data Center Interconnect (DCI) and Its Importance in Cloud Computing

DCI stands for Data Center Interconnect, which refers to the connectivity between different data centers. It enables data centers to communicate with each other and exchange data, applications, and services.

DCI is used in a variety of scenarios, such as:

1. Cloud computing: DCI connects cloud data centers to each other and to on-premises data centers, enabling users to access cloud resources and services from anywhere.
2. Disaster recovery: DCI provides a secure and reliable connection between primary and secondary data centers, allowing for the rapid recovery of critical applications and data in the event of an outage or disaster.
3. Data center consolidation: DCI connects multiple data centers into a single, centralized environment, reducing operational costs and improving resource utilization.
4. Hybrid cloud: DCI enables organizations to connect their on-premises infrastructure to public or private clouds, creating a hybrid cloud environment that offers the benefits of both worlds.

Some common DCI technologies include:

1. Ethernet: A widely used technology for DCI, Ethernet provides high-speed, low-latency connections between data centers.
2. Dark fiber: A dedicated, unused fiber optic cable that can be lit up as needed to provide a secure and high-bandwidth connection between data centers.
3. MPLS (Multiprotocol Label Switching): A data center interconnect technology that uses labels to prioritize traffic and ensure reliable, low-latency communication between data centers.
4. SDN (Software-Defined Networking): An emerging technology that enables programmatic control of network resources and services, allowing for more flexible and efficient DCI architectures.
